What is BPD?
Borderline Personality Disorder is marked by a pervasive pattern of instability in social relationships, self-image, and impacts, with significant impulsivity. Symptoms of BPD may include:
Intense fear of desertionUnsteady relationshipsIdentity disruptionsImpulsivity in self-damaging areasRecurrent self-destructive habits or self-harmingAffective instabilityChronic sensations of emptinessUnsuitable angerWhy Consider a Private BPD Assessment?

A private BPD assessment usually makes up a number of crucial parts. The procedure may vary depending on the expert conducting the assessment, however these are the standard actions:
1. Consumption Session
The very first session is mainly concentrated on gathering information. The clinician will inquire about:
Medical and psychological historyHousehold backgroundSymptoms and behavior patternsPresent stress factors and support group2. Standardized Assessments
Depending upon the health expert, standardized questionnaires might be administered. Typical assessments for BPD consist of:
The DSM-5 Criteria for Personality DisordersThe Borderline Evaluation of Severity with time (BEST)Table 2: Common Assessment ToolsAssessment ToolDescriptionFunctionDSM-5 CriteriaCriteria-based assessment to detect BPDDeveloping an official diagnosisBESTExamines symptoms' intensity in timeTracking progress in treatmentZanarini Rating Scale for Borderline TraitsConcentrate on borderline qualitiesMeasuring sign seriousness3. Medical Interview
After standardized assessments, specialists usually perform a clinical interview, consisting of direct observation and nuanced questioning. Key areas of focus may consist of:
Emotional actionsCoping techniquesHistory of substance use or self-harming habitsImpulsivity and relationship patterns4. Feedback Session
As soon as the assessment is complete, the clinician will assemble the outcomes into an extensive report. During a feedback session, the clinician will talk about the findings, answer questions, and outline prospective treatment alternatives, which might include treatment, medication, or support groups.
5. Treatment Planning
Depending upon the assessment results, the clinician may recommend tailored treatment options, which can include:
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T)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)Medication managementFAQs About Private BPD Assessments1. For how long does a private BPD assessment take?
